服务器,这个词在我们的生活中并不陌生,尤其是在互联网时代,几乎每个人都和服务器有着或多或少的联系。无论是访问网站、使用在线应用,还是存储数据,背后都离不开服务器的支持。那到底服务器是如何工作的?我们又该如何使用它呢?
简单来说,服务器就是一种专门提供服务的计算机。它的主要作用是接收请求并返回相应的结果。比如,当你在浏览器中输入一个网址时,实际上,你的请求会发送到相应的网站服务器,服务器会处理这个请求,然后把网页内容传回给你。这样,你就能在屏幕上看到想要的信息。
说到如何使用服务器,首先要了解自己的需求。是不是想要搭建一个网站?还是需要存储和管理大量的数据?又或者是想要开发一些应用程序?明确目标后,就可以选择适合的服务器类型了。
服务器有很多种类型,最常见的有物理服务器和虚拟服务器。物理服务器就是指一台独立的计算机,通常用于大型企业或数据中心,性能非常强大。而虚拟服务器则是在物理服务器上通过虚拟化技术划分出来的,可以理解为多个小服务器共享一台大服务器的资源。对于个人用户或小型企业来说,虚拟服务器通常是一个不错的选择,既经济又灵活。
接下来,让我们聊聊如何搭建一个简单的服务器。假设你决定使用虚拟服务器来搭建一个网站,首先需要选择一个云服务提供商。现在市场上有很多选择,比如AWS、阿里云、腾讯云等。你可以根据自己的需求和预算来选择合适的服务商。
一旦选择了服务提供商,就可以创建一个虚拟服务器。大多数云服务平台都有简单的引导流程,你只需要按照步骤进行操作。通常,你需要选择服务器的配置,比如CPU、内存、存储空间等。这些配置直接影响到服务器的性能,配置越高,处理速度越快,但费用也会相应增加。
服务器创建完成后,下一步就是安装操作系统。大多数服务器会提供多种操作系统的选择,常见的有Linux和Windows。对于网页开发来说,Linux往往是更受欢迎的选择,因为它开源且稳定。你可以根据自己的技术水平和需求来选择合适的操作系统。
操作系统安装好之后,就可以开始配置服务器了。比如,安装Web服务器软件。常用的有Apache和Nginx。这些软件负责处理HTTP请求,确保你的网站能够正常访问。安装过程通常也很简单,许多云服务提供商都会提供一键安装的功能,你只需按照提示操作即可。
配置完Web服务器后,接下来就是上传你的网站文件。这通常可以通过FTP工具进行,常用的有FileZilla。只需输入服务器的IP地址、用户名和密码,就能连接到服务器,将本地文件上传到服务器对应的目录下。
网站文件上传完成后,别忘了进行一些基础的安全设置。这是非常重要的一步。确保你的服务器有防火墙,并且只开放必要的端口,比如HTTP(80端口)和HTTPS(443端口)。同时,定期更新服务器软件,及时修复已知的安全漏洞,能有效降低被攻击的风险。
当然,如果你打算使用数据库,比如MySQL或MongoDB,记得在服务器上安装相应的数据库软件,并进行配置。数据库是存储和管理网站数据的重要部分,确保数据的安全和完整性是至关重要的。
在服务器搭建完成后,你可以通过域名来访问你的网站。购买一个域名,并将其解析到你的服务器IP地址上。这样,当用户输入你的域名时,就能访问到你搭建的网站了。
使用服务器的过程中,你可能会遇到一些问题,比如网站访问速度慢、服务器宕机等。这时候,就需要进行监控和维护。可以使用一些监控工具,比如Zabbix或Prometheus,实时监测服务器的状态,及时发现并解决问题。
总的来说,使用服务器并不是一件难事,只要你按照步骤来,认真配置和管理,就能顺利搭建起属于自己的应用或网站。在这个过程中,你会不断学习,掌握更多的技术知识,逐渐成为一个合格的“服务器管理员”。
当然,随着技术的发展,服务器的使用也在不断演变。云服务的普及,让更多的人能够轻松搭建和管理自己的应用,而不再需要懂得太多硬件知识。但无论如何,了解服务器的基本原理和使用方法,依然是非常有必要的。
希望这篇文章能帮助你更好地理解和使用服务器,开启你自己的互联网之旅。无论你是想搭建一个个人网站,还是进行更复杂的项目,服务器都能为你提供强大的支持。只要勇于尝试,就一定能收获满满的成就感!
文章摘自:https://idc.huochengrm.cn/zj/5419.html
评论